  • will it kill them quickly if you shoot em in the body area (i mean below rib cage)

  • @Russellhart1398 It depends on weather or not you manage to distroy the heart because if you only nick the heart or just hit the lungs a rabbit might run some distance before dropping dead.

  • Hey guys.. i need your opinion. If you've just filled up your Pre-charged with compressed air, how many shots do you reckon it will last before it losses it's power to kill?

  • @FuZZioNzZGaming It depends on the size of your air tank, the pressure you filled it to and the power of your rifle.

    Mines got a 200cc tank, filled to 200 bar, in.22 cal, at 12ftlbs and i get about 200 shots from that.

  • @FuZZioNzZGaming Have a look at the guns instructions or the guns manufacturer on the web as they should give the recommed number of shots for the gun and the fill pressure.
